NVIDIA ConnectX-7 200GbE Dual Port QSFP112 Ethernet Adapter
The NVIDIA ConnectX-7 is a high-performance dual-port 200GbE QSFP112 Ethernet adapter designed for data center environments requiring ultra-fast network connectivity. This PCIe 5.0 x16 adapter delivers exceptional throughput for demanding applications including AI training, machine learning inference, high-frequency trading, and cloud infrastructure. Built on NVIDIA's proven RDMA technology, the ConnectX-7 supports both InfiniBand and Ethernet protocols, making it ideal for organizations deploying next-generation network architectures. With secure boot enabled and multi-host socket direct support, this adapter provides enterprise-grade reliability and performance for mission-critical deployments.

Technical Specifications
| Specification |
Details |
| Manufacturer |
NVIDIA CORPORATION |
| Part Number |
MCX753436MS-HEAB |
| Product Family |
ConnectX-7 |
| Port Configuration |
Dual Port |
| Port Type |
QSFP112 |
| Network Speed |
200GbE per port |
| PCIe Interface |
PCIe 5.0 x16 |
| Protocols Supported |
InfiniBand, Ethernet, RDMA |
| Security Features |
Secure Boot Enabled |
| Crypto Support |
Disabled |
| Multi-Host Support |
Yes |
| Socket Direct |
Supported |
Frequently Asked Questions
What is the ConnectX-7 200GbE adapter used for?
The NVIDIA ConnectX-7 is designed for high-performance data center applications including AI and machine learning workloads, cloud infrastructure, HPC clusters, and financial trading systems. Its dual 200GbE ports and PCIe 5.0 connectivity make it ideal for organizations requiring ultra-low latency and maximum network throughput.
Does the ConnectX-7 support both InfiniBand and Ethernet?
Yes, the ConnectX-7 adapter supports both InfiniBand and Ethernet protocols, providing flexibility for diverse network environments. This dual-protocol capability allows seamless integration into existing infrastructure while supporting modern Ethernet-based deployments.
What are the benefits of PCIe 5.0 x16 connectivity?
PCIe 5.0 x16 provides the latest high-speed interface standard, delivering maximum bandwidth to support the adapter's dual 200GbE ports without bottlenecking. This ensures full utilization of the network adapter's capabilities for demanding applications.
Is the ConnectX-7 suitable for multi-host environments?
Yes, the ConnectX-7 includes multi-host and socket direct support, making it well-suited for virtualized environments, containerized deployments, and complex data center architectures where multiple systems require high-speed network access.
